diff options
-rw-r--r-- | kde-base/kdemultimedia/ChangeLog | 7 | ||||
-rw-r--r-- | kde-base/kdemultimedia/Manifest | 5 | ||||
-rw-r--r-- | kde-base/kdemultimedia/files/kdemultimedia-3.4.0_beta1-amd64.patch | 20 | ||||
-rw-r--r-- | kde-base/kdemultimedia/kdemultimedia-3.4.0_beta1.ebuild | 8 |
4 files changed, 36 insertions, 4 deletions
diff --git a/kde-base/kdemultimedia/ChangeLog b/kde-base/kdemultimedia/ChangeLog index 5b667ee98574..d48a6ead6aae 100644 --- a/kde-base/kdemultimedia/ChangeLog +++ b/kde-base/kdemultimedia/ChangeLog @@ -1,6 +1,11 @@ # ChangeLog for kde-base/kdemultimedia # Copyright 2002-2005 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/kde-base/kdemultimedia/ChangeLog,v 1.148 2005/02/02 11:48:19 lanius Exp $ +# $Header: /var/cvsroot/gentoo-x86/kde-base/kdemultimedia/ChangeLog,v 1.149 2005/02/02 13:13:24 lanius Exp $ + + 02 Feb 2005; Heinrich Wendel <lanius@gentoo.org> + +files/kdemultimedia-3.4.0_beta1-amd64.patch, + kdemultimedia-3.4.0_beta1.ebuild: + fix compilation on amd64 02 Feb 2005; Heinrich Wendel <lanius@gentoo.org> kdemultimedia-3.4.0_beta1.ebuild: diff --git a/kde-base/kdemultimedia/Manifest b/kde-base/kdemultimedia/Manifest index b5fc0c3e7517..9febe86ce46c 100644 --- a/kde-base/kdemultimedia/Manifest +++ b/kde-base/kdemultimedia/Manifest @@ -1,11 +1,11 @@ MD5 77bd278e178adb16aead4fe2382ed31e kdemultimedia-3.3.2.ebuild 1779 MD5 63b7567afe23e1445e88a2288aab69a2 kdemultimedia-3.2.3.ebuild 1547 -MD5 a375249a306057e68351384871f22289 kdemultimedia-3.4.0_beta1.ebuild 1516 +MD5 c64ba0963787ff0694b9a5a53840b1ac kdemultimedia-3.4.0_beta1.ebuild 1596 MD5 27fc32c94ade093f8716cf25808e0027 kdemultimedia-3.3.1.ebuild 1722 MD5 5cc7ded8167f4037596dc6210b68f7cc kdemultimedia-3.2.0.ebuild 2254 MD5 ffd16297960f48c790d83561757ad93a kdemultimedia-3.2.2-r1.ebuild 1462 MD5 4708f39fb6297897dafd78de707b5be3 kdemultimedia-3.3.0.ebuild 1803 -MD5 f84b43741dac368b8969e1ba913c054a ChangeLog 21469 +MD5 7b6e568acae7f6f91d234087a4ec9453 ChangeLog 21632 MD5 14889ab75f97d76e58b0c1154e7683a9 metadata.xml 161 MD5 a39413062132d248ceae0b20ed262e79 files/flac-patch.diff 450 MD5 373aaabfcb29c89281c6880b2a784c2a files/digest-kdemultimedia-3.2.2-r1 73 @@ -19,3 +19,4 @@ MD5 ff71f209a5c07db1d7ba70b4109484f0 files/digest-kdemultimedia-3.3.0 73 MD5 b25b44699f69e998481bd9aad08e1cef files/digest-kdemultimedia-3.3.1 73 MD5 30810bdee5baa766c389b0a4d8533a4e files/digest-kdemultimedia-3.3.2 73 MD5 0af60268ec8424c72256db89062b6f31 files/kdemultimedia-64bit.patch 634 +MD5 b7a984a57c27e1e62a606d90d0c39437 files/kdemultimedia-3.4.0_beta1-amd64.patch 523 diff --git a/kde-base/kdemultimedia/files/kdemultimedia-3.4.0_beta1-amd64.patch b/kde-base/kdemultimedia/files/kdemultimedia-3.4.0_beta1-amd64.patch new file mode 100644 index 000000000000..7d019d1a575e --- /dev/null +++ b/kde-base/kdemultimedia/files/kdemultimedia-3.4.0_beta1-amd64.patch @@ -0,0 +1,20 @@ +--- mpeglib/lib/input/cdromAccess.cpp.org 2005-02-02 14:06:28.000000000 +0100 ++++ mpeglib/lib/input/cdromAccess.cpp 2005-02-02 14:07:30.000000000 +0100 +@@ -27,6 +27,9 @@ + #include <sys/types.h> + #ifndef __u64 + #if LINUX_VERSION_CODE >= KERNEL_VERSION(2,5,70) ++ #ifdef __x86_64__ ++ typedef unsigned long long __u64; ++ #else + #include <bits/wordsize.h> + #if __WORDSIZE == 64 + typedef unsigned long __u64; +@@ -35,6 +38,7 @@ + #endif + #endif + #endif ++ #endif + #include "cdromAccess_Linux.cpp" + #endif + diff --git a/kde-base/kdemultimedia/kdemultimedia-3.4.0_beta1.ebuild b/kde-base/kdemultimedia/kdemultimedia-3.4.0_beta1.ebuild index ff7108143397..0ab8a3b0503e 100644 --- a/kde-base/kdemultimedia/kdemultimedia-3.4.0_beta1.ebuild +++ b/kde-base/kdemultimedia/kdemultimedia-3.4.0_beta1.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2005 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/kde-base/kdemultimedia/kdemultimedia-3.4.0_beta1.ebuild,v 1.6 2005/02/02 11:48:19 lanius Exp $ +# $Header: /var/cvsroot/gentoo-x86/kde-base/kdemultimedia/kdemultimedia-3.4.0_beta1.ebuild,v 1.7 2005/02/02 13:13:24 lanius Exp $ inherit kde-dist flag-o-matic @@ -25,6 +25,12 @@ DEPEND="~kde-base/kdebase-${PV} media-libs/tunepimp !media-sound/juk" +src_unpack() { + kde_src_unpack + cd ${S} + epatch ${FILESDIR}/${P}-amd64.patch +} + src_compile() { use xine && myconf="$myconf --with-xine-prefix=/usr" use xine || DO_NOT_COMPILE="$DO_NOT_COMPILE xine_artsplugin" |